This paper proposes a novel controller design method based on using artificial bee colony (ABC) algorithms for an unstable nonlinear continuously stirred tank reactor (CSTR) chemical system. Such CSTR process is highly nonlinear and its dynamic is significantly dominated by system parameters. This paper deals with the nonlinear control of a three-state continuous-stirred tank system (CSTR) using the backstepping technique. A nonlinear state transformation is introduced so that the backstepping technique could be utilized on the transformed system. Competition for nutrient and the ability of bacteria to colonize the gut wall are factors believed to play a role in the observed stability of the indigenous microbiota of the mammalian large intestine.
